Default Aem and wideband..using 30-1000 on obd2

I am trying to help a friend wire a wideband to aem 30-1000 which is for obd1 on his obd2 ...he has conversion harness...and I was just wondering do I wire up the analog output wire to d14 on conversion harness or to what ever the o2#1 is on obd2 original harness...I have it to d14 right now and aem is so far off that adjusting the gain by +/- 2.00 wouldnt even help? Thanks for your help

Default Re: Aem and wideband..using 30-1000 on obd2 (mchuang)

it should be just fine in d14. just make sure u solder the connection and ground to the battery...what color wire do u have in d14?
